In this week’s episode of the NatureCity Podcast, we explore the importance of the omega-3 fatty acids DHA and EPA for brain health and cognitive function – particularly as we age.
NatureCity co-founder and CEO, Carl Pradelli, covers what DHA and EPA actually do for your brain and why Americans, on average, only get about 10% of the ideal amount of these omega-3s daily from diet.
Taking a supplement is a smart way to help bridge this shortfall. Carl explains what you need to look for to effectively boost your omega-3 levels and get the most for your money.
